Not in the Inland Northwest? The Gay and Lesbian Medical Association (GLMA) was founded in 1981 to help ensure equality in healthcare for the LGTB community. They also offer an online directory of non-judgmental and culturally competent doctors, therapist, nurses, dentists and other providers that you can trust. Find their online national provider directory at: www.glma.org/referrals.
